The RTD FasTracks Plan 122 miles of rail 18 miles of bus rapid transit 31 Park-n-Rides 21,000+ new spaces Enhanced bus network and transit hubs Redevelopment of Denver Union Station 3

FasTracks Status West Rail-First FasTracks line to opened April 2013 DUS-93% complete East/Gold/Northwest Rail Lines-50% complete I-225 Line-21% construction, 72% design complete U.S. 36 BRT-Phase one of managed lanes 55% complete North Metro-NTP in December, groundbreaking March 20 Southeast Rail-65% advanced basic engineering complete 4 4

I-225 Rail Line 10.5 mile light rail line Starts at Nine Mile Station Eight stations Serves Aurora City Center Serves University of Colorado Anschutz Medical Campus and Fitzsimons Life Science District Serves new VA Hospital Connects to East Rail Line Opens in 2016 5

Design Build Process A project delivery method that: Expedites schedule Is efficient and cost effective Minimizes impacts to businesses, neighboring communities and the traveling public Alignment divided into design packages by area and reviewed at 60% and 90% design Once released for construction, contractor can mobilize and begin construction in that area 9

Current and Upcoming Progress 72% in overall project-wide design progress 21% in construction progress Closure of Abilene from Iliff to Jewell avenues through spring Iliff and Mississippi Bridge Construction Iliff Station Construction Construction along Exposition Avenue Median Bridge: Inside Pier 6 Straddle Bent 10

RTD SBE Program The Kiewit I-225 team has developed a comprehensive plan for engaging RTD certified small business enterprises (SBE) and workforce initiative now (WIN) participants on the project RTD SBE Participation Goal for Kiewit is 25% SBE Categorical Goals were placed on the project to ensure all small businesses can compete Kiewit s SBE Commitment To-Date is 14.05% Kiewit is committed to awarding $87.5M in opportunities to SBE firms (per current contract amount) 82 SBE firms on the I-225 project to date, totaling approximately $49M Design, Construction, Professional and Consulting Services include the types of disciplines of SBE firms currently on the project 22

I-225 Rail Line Station Iliff Station Parking Spaces: 600 Nearest to: Iliff/Blackhawk Florida Station Parking Spaces: 0 Nearest to: Florida/Abilene Pedestrian bridge access to Medical Center of Aurora Aurora Metro Center Station Parking Spaces: 200 26 Nearest to: Sable/Centrepoint 2nd /Abilene Station Parking Spaces: 200 Nearest to: 2nd/Abilene 13th Avenue Station Parking Spaces: 250 Nearest to: 13th/Sable Colfax Station Parking Spaces: 0 Nearest to: Colfax/Fitzsimons Fitzsimons Station (Under Realignment) Parking Spaces: 0 Nearest to: Fitzsimons/Peoria Peoria Station (Shared with East Rail Line) Parking Spaces: 550 Nearest to: Peoria/Smith Connection to DIA and Denver Union Station

Standard Station Amenities All light rail stations have standard amenities such as: 2 high blocks (ADA access) 3 canopy structures 2 windscreens 2 benches Way-finding signage Trash cans Lights 27

RTD Security RTD transports 300,000+ people while driving 150,000 miles each weekday Safety and security is number one priority RTD works with police in 40 municipalities RTD has 7,000+ cameras on light rail trains, platforms, Park-n- Rides, buses, etc. RTD s Security Command Center staffed 24/7; monitors video, emergency phones, Transit Watch calls and texts RTD has 6 internal police; 265 contracted police from Lakewood, Aurora, Denver; 100 armed uniformed Allied Barton security officers, 12 which patrol the W-Line on bike 24/7 RTD urges patrons to be vigilant.
